Key Insights

In the past three years, the share price of Pan American Silver Corp. (TSE:PAAS) has struggled to grow and now shareholders are sitting on a loss. Per share earnings growth is also lacking, despite revenue growth. In light of this performance, shareholders will have a chance to question the board in the upcoming AGM on 8th of May, where they can impact on future company performance by voting on resolutions, including executive compensation. Here’s why we think shareholders should hold off on a raise for the CEO at the moment.

Comparing Pan American Silver Corp.’s CEO Compensation With The Industry

Our data indicates that Pan American Silver Corp. has a market capitalization of CA$9.2b, and total annual CEO compensation was reported as US$7.1m for the year to December 2023. That’s a notable increase of 77% on last year. While this analysis focuses on…
